H HippieDudeRon Well-Known Member Dec 31, 2021 #4 Should be great. Most LEDs are hitting 2.3+ pretty easily even in cheap options. 2.3umols/w * 150w=345umols PPF... ÷ .37m2= ~932umols PPFD
